<br />e <br /> <br />e <br /> <br />e <br /> <br />~ <br />~HlLLS <br /> <br />CITY OF ARDEN HILLS <br />RAMSEY COUNTY, MINNESOTA <br /> <br />RESOLUTION NO. 03-56 <br /> <br />A RESOLUTION OPPOSING THE CLOSURE OF THE MAPLEWOOD <br />SUBURBAN COURT AND REQUESTING RAMSEY COUNTY DISTRICT <br />COURT COOPERATIVELY EXAMINE POSSIBLE SOLUTIONS <br /> <br />WHEREAS, Ramsey County Chief Judge Mott has announced that the District <br />Court was considering closing the Maplewood Suburban Court in response to proposed <br />state funding decreases; <br /> <br />WHEREAS, at no time has the leadership of the Ramsey County District Court <br />involved the suburban cities in a planning effort to analyze possible measures to absorb <br />the anticipated budget cuts; <br /> <br />WHEREAS, the closing of the Maplewood Suburban Court will result in the <br />following: <br /> <br />. There will be much longer court calendars and overcrowding at the downtown <br />courthouse, which does not have the space to absorb additional defendants and the <br />court staff needed for the increased workload, <br /> <br />. Police officers will be off the streets for longer periods of time to travel longer <br />distances and to wait longer periods of time for overcrowded court schedules, <br /> <br />. Suburban police departments will incur increased costs to pay for longer waiting <br />times, parking costs, and additional officers to cover the longer absences, <br /> <br />. Suburban citizens will suffer major inconvenience from traveling longer distances <br />and waiting longer periods of time to be heard, <br /> <br />. Cooperation of civilian witnesses and crime victims with the prosecution will be <br />lost, particularly in domestic abuse cases, due to the remote location and <br />increased waiting time, and <br /> <br />. Prosecution costs will potentially increase if each city's cases are spread between <br />more courtrooms. <br /> <br />WHEREAS, suburban cities recognize the real need to cut costs at the district court <br />level; <br /> <br />WHEREAS, suburban cities wish to cooperate with the District Court in analj'2ing <br />other alternatives that could avoid shifting the court's budget cuts to the cities. <br />
